From 3c46a58f50f339ec56027db6d2108de5b21d63ac Mon Sep 17 00:00:00 2001 From: zsloan Date: Tue, 25 Apr 2017 16:52:47 +0000 Subject: Fixed issue with correlation result trait links if target dataset is different from base dataset Improved collection list and view table appearances Added question mark image for glossary entries in table headers Fixed issue where extra decimal place sometimes appeared in bar chart Y axis tick values --- wqflask/runserver.py | 3 ++ .../wqflask/static/new/images/question_mark.jpg | Bin 0 -> 47158 bytes wqflask/wqflask/static/new/javascript/bar_chart.js | 11 ++++++ wqflask/wqflask/templates/collections/list.html | 9 ++++- wqflask/wqflask/templates/collections/view.html | 8 ----- wqflask/wqflask/templates/correlation_page.html | 2 +- wqflask/wqflask/templates/search_result_page.html | 39 +++++++++++---------- 7 files changed, 43 insertions(+), 29 deletions(-) create mode 100644 wqflask/wqflask/static/new/images/question_mark.jpg diff --git a/wqflask/runserver.py b/wqflask/runserver.py index a6ae28af..50805643 100644 --- a/wqflask/runserver.py +++ b/wqflask/runserver.py @@ -11,6 +11,9 @@ import logging import utility.logger logger = utility.logger.getLogger(__name__ ) +import signal +signal.signal(signal.SIGPIPE, signal.SIG_DFL) + BLUE = '\033[94m' GREEN = '\033[92m' BOLD = '\033[1m' diff --git a/wqflask/wqflask/static/new/images/question_mark.jpg b/wqflask/wqflask/static/new/images/question_mark.jpg new file mode 100644 index 00000000..82df7e81 Binary files /dev/null and b/wqflask/wqflask/static/new/images/question_mark.jpg differ diff --git a/wqflask/wqflask/static/new/javascript/bar_chart.js b/wqflask/wqflask/static/new/javascript/bar_chart.js index 7ec35148..d8540580 100644 --- a/wqflask/wqflask/static/new/javascript/bar_chart.js +++ b/wqflask/wqflask/static/new/javascript/bar_chart.js @@ -253,6 +253,17 @@ })()) ]); console.log("values: ", values); + + decimal_exists = "False"; + for(i=0; i < values.length; i++){ + if (values[i]['y'] % 1 != 0){ + decimal_exists = "True"; + break; + } + } + if (decimal_exists == "False"){ + _this.chart.yAxis.tickFormat(d3.format('d')) + } d3.select("#bar_chart_container svg").datum([ { values: values diff --git a/wqflask/wqflask/templates/collections/list.html b/wqflask/wqflask/templates/collections/list.html index 5a30c98c..b1284895 100644 --- a/wqflask/wqflask/templates/collections/list.html +++ b/wqflask/wqflask/templates/collections/list.html @@ -51,7 +51,7 @@ {% for uc in collections %} - + {{ loop.index }} {% if g.user_session.user_ob %} {{ uc.name }} @@ -89,6 +89,13 @@ {% endif %}